PlayFirst

Here's yet another game SDK: PlayFirst.

The cool part is that they allow you to run on various environment (PC, Mac, web) and support localization to other languages.

I don't like the fact that you have to program in C++.

Adventure Author: yet another game programming tool

It seems there is another game programming system or language: Adventure Author. It seems to be focused on creating adventure games, which is good for story telling games but not so much for non-linear games . And they don't have anything for download (as far as I can tell), so it can't be tried out.

It's hard to compare against other tools like, say, Alice.
